The History - Stav Gjestegård- ANNO 1863

The Skedsmo County Jail was established in 1863. The prison consisted of 35 solitary cells, 6 collective cells and several offices. The Skedsmo County Jail was discontinued April 1st, 1904.

Akershus County took over the responsibility for the building in 1923. The purpose was to use the facilities as a rest home for mentally ill women.

In 1975 the rest home was discontinued, and the jail was uninhabited until 1979.






In 1979 private hands took over, and the facilities were rehabilitated to be used as a hotel. The owners focused on the genuine look. Skjetten hotell had 38 rooms. 24 rooms were rehabilitated prison cells with the small peek opening on original cell doors, TV, mini refrigerators, shower/tub.

May 2003 the hotel`s name changed to Stav Gjestegård - Kasjotten A/S. The owners made the old prison a modern Bed & Breakfast hotel, with the atmosphere of history back to the last century.
